Revs news, 6/17/07

Discussion in 'New England Revolution' started by Sean Donahue, Jun 17, 2007.

  1. GOREVS3000

    GOREVS3000 Moderator
    Staff Member

    Sep 18, 2006
    2 de Mayo
    Nat'l Team:
    United States
    For the newspaper reading set...

    go check out the Sports section of the globe...

    TWO FULL PAGES of soccer coverage!

Share This Page